Title: The Innovative Journey of Juan Aguirre
Introduction
Juan Aguirre is a notable inventor based in League City, TX (US), recognized for his contributions to the field of polymer technology. With a total of 12 patents to his name, Aguirre has made significant advancements in materials science, particularly in the development of specialized polymers.
Latest Patents
Among his latest patents, Aguirre has developed a low melt flow branched ionomer. This invention includes a branched aromatic ionomer and a process for its creation, which involves co-polymerizing specific monomers to achieve desired properties. The branched aromatic ionomer boasts a melt flow index ranging from 1.0 g/10 min. to 13 g/10 min., with an optional range of 1.3 g/10 min. to 1.9 g/10 min. Additionally, he has worked on modifiers for oriented polypropylene, resulting in a biaxially oriented film that can be utilized in food packaging and industrial applications. This film comprises polypropylene and either polytrimethylene terephthalate or polymethylpentene, achieving a haze of 90% to 100% and a gloss of 10 to 150.
